Waiting time

If you're suffering from ADHD and are waiting to receive an official diagnosis can be difficult. This is especially the case for people who do not have healthcare services available in their area. This can lead to anxiety and depression as well as issues with work and relationships. The NHS now offers a low-cost fast, private ADHD assessment for adults. This new option is open to anyone who lives in England and has been registered with their GP.

Remember that the NHS waiting time for ADHD tests is based on your ability to be referred by your GP. This is called the "Referral to Treatment" (RTT) clock. This clock starts when the referral form is received by the hospital. You can stop the timer by asking your GP to refer you at a convenient time.

The first step is a mental health evaluation with a psychologist or psychiatrist because they are the only professionals who can diagnose ADHD. The test can be conducted in person or via video chat and typically takes between 45 and 90 minutes. During the exam you'll be asked about your family history as well as any other mental health issues that you may have. This information will allow the specialist to determine whether you suffer from ADHD.

In some areas of the UK, waiting times for ADHD evaluations can be very long. I have the most recent figures through Freedom of Information requests. Patients in some areas had to wait up to four years before getting an appointment. This is a significant increase over previous figures. The longest wait was at Cwm Taf Morgannwg University Health Board, which waited 182 weeks for an appointment.

Some medical staff have preconceived notions of what people with ADHD is like, and this could make it more difficult to evaluate the person accurately. Often, this can result in people not getting the treatment they require. If you're of color or a female at birth, as an example, this can have a significant impact on your ability to receive the proper diagnosis.

Diagnosis

If you suspect that you or your child may have ADHD It is important to get diagnosed early as you can. If left untreated, it could lead to severe long-term effects. It can also have a negative effect on your professional and social life. Diagnosis can result in better treatment options, which will improve your quality of life.

If your symptoms are serious and impact your daily life you should consult your GP. They may refer you an expert if needed. However, you should be aware that it can take a while to get an diagnosis and that the NHS might have waiting lists. A private ADHD assessment can be more expensive than a test offered by the NHS.

The majority of private ADHD tests will require a discussion with a psychologist or psychiatrist. They will ask you questions about your behavior and how it affects your family life and work. They will also inquire about your symptoms as a kid. The test is usually structured and can take anywhere from two to three sessions to complete. It may also be helpful to have a support person present during the interview.

The cost of an NHS-funded private adult ADHD assessment is PS90. This includes an appointment with a psychologist or psychiatrist and any medication that is appropriate. It is possible to obtain the money from your GP or your local Integrated Care Board (ICB) through Right To Choose.

You can also arrange for an appointment with Psychiatry-UK for Private Adhd Assessment Adults a Private Adhd Assessment Adults evaluation. The company has agreements with NHS England to provide Adult ADHD assessments and medications. This is a better option for people who live outside the south west region of England.

Private healthcare providers have their own rules about whether they require a written confirmation from a GP. Be sure to confirm this prior to booking. Some providers have a shared care agreement with your GP, which will save you money on the cost of a private prescription.

To be officially diagnosed with ADHD, you must see a psychiatrist or a specialist ADHD nurse. Psychiatrists and specialist ADHD nurses have undergone specialised training on the disorder. Other mental health professionals like counsellors aren't able to to diagnose ADHD.
